如何使用JavaScript实现一个简单的Plinko游戏机制,并通过DOM动态更新游戏界面?
时间: 2024-11-11 07:38:16 浏览: 34
为了实现一个简单的Plinko游戏机制并动态更新游戏界面,我们首先需要了解JavaScript基础,包括语法、函数、对象和DOM操作等。通过这些基础知识,我们可以控制游戏的逻辑流程和界面元素。
参考资源链接:[Plinko游戏简易机制实现与JavaScript源码下载](https://wenku.csdn.net/doc/4gk46x1irt?spm=1055.2569.3001.10343)
具体来说,首先要在HTML中创建一个基本的结构,比如一个游戏板,以及用于放置球和计算得分的槽。接着,我们可以使用JavaScript来生成球和槽的DOM元素,并通过CSS为它们设置样式。对于球的下落路径,我们可以使用简单的物理原理来计算其在游戏板上的位置变化。
当玩家触发一个动作时,比如点击游戏板,我们将通过事件监听器来启动球的下落。球的位置变化可以通过改变其在DOM中的位置来实现,每隔一小段时间更新一次,直到球落入槽中。此时,需要计算得分并更新界面,显示给玩家。
实际编码时,你可能会用到setInterval或setTimeout函数来控制球的位置更新,使用addEventListener来监听玩家的点击事件。同时,你还需要定义一些函数来处理球的生成、位置更新、得分计算和界面渲染等功能。
为了深入理解这一过程,推荐查看《Plinko游戏简易机制实现与JavaScript源码下载》资源。这个资源提供了Plinko游戏机制的实现方法和JavaScript源码,可以帮助你更好地理解如何将上述概念转化为实际的代码实现。此外,该资源还附带了zip文件下载,使你能够直接获取到游戏实现的源代码,便于学习和实践。
参考资源链接:[Plinko游戏简易机制实现与JavaScript源码下载](https://wenku.csdn.net/doc/4gk46x1irt?spm=1055.2569.3001.10343)
阅读全文